
A pedestrian was killed after being hit by a speeding car in Rajouri Garden area of west Delhi, police said on Friday.
The accident took place around 2.30 am on Friday on the Ring Road near the Marble Market in Rajouri Garden.
According to police, a car ran over the unidentified man, causing fatal injuries.

“The body has been shifted to the mortuary of Deen Dayal Upadhyay Hospital for identification and postmortem,” a senior police officer said.
Police are examining CCTV camera footage from the area to trace the driver of the car, the officer added.
